Helping hands at Christmas

Christmas, though considered the most joyful time of the year, can mean very different things to different people. Family and individual stress levels may rise throughout the Christmas season.

Cardinia Shire Mayor Councillor Tammy Radford said, "Council and local service providers are aware that reports of homelessness, family violence, relationship conflict, and isolation are high over this period. However, there are strong supports within the Cardinia community to assist you through this Christmas period, but there are also services available to provide you with ongoing, free, independent, and non-judgmental assistance with financial difficulties."

We've worked together to compile a list of other services available that people may find useful if they're experiencing financial or social difficulties. The list, found on Council's website, includes Christmas meals and food packages available and how to register for hampers if you need additional support.
